M.C. Yuang is a scholar working on Electrical and Electronic Engineering, Computer Networks and Communications and Sociology and Political Science. According to data from OpenAlex, M.C. Yuang has authored 51 papers receiving a total of 392 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 33 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ering, 22 papers in Computer Networks and Communications and 8 papers in Sociology and Political Science. Recurrent topics in M.C. Yuang’s work include Optical Network Technologies (24 papers), Advanced Optical Network Technologies (19 papers) and Advanced Photonic Communication Systems (17 papers). M.C. Yuang is often cited by papers focused on Optical Network Technologies (24 papers), Advanced Optical Network Technologies (19 papers) and Advanced Photonic Communication Systems (17 papers). M.C. Yuang collaborates with scholars based in Taiwan, United States and Japan. M.C. Yuang's co-authors include Po-Lung Tien, Steven Lee, Jyehong Chen, Chia-Chien Wei, Yu-Min Lin, Hsing-Yu Chen, Dar-Zu Hsu, W.I. Way, Ying-Dar Lin and Steen J. Hsu and has published in prestigious journals such as IEEE Transactions on Industrial Electronics, Optics Express and IEEE Communications Magazine.
